Configuring orchestration events
You can configure orchestration event conditions to create a trigger that monitors the different phases of a job or job stream or workstation to initiate the submission of a job stream. If required, you can create multiple triggers to extend the scenario.

- JOBSTREAM
- Specify the job stream name in [workstation folder][workstation name]#[job stream folder][job stream name] format. All the event conditions you set are saved to this job stream.
- TRIGGER trigger name
- Specify a name for the trigger. No wildcards are accepted. You
can create single or multiple triggers in a job stream as per
requirement. Each trigger must contain an event condition. If
required you can add multiple event conditions also.
- DESCRIPTION
- Enter a description in free text.
- CONDITIONS
- You can add single or multiple event conditions in a
trigger. If you add multiple event conditions, the
selected job stream is run only when all the event
conditions are satisfied. When you add multiple
event conditions and wants to trigger the job only
if it happens sequentially, add the attribute
IN ORDER. In such cases the jobs are only triggered when the multiple event conditions are satisfied sequentially. Each event condition must contain the following information.- NAME
- Specify a name for the event. Wildcard
characters are not accepted.Restriction: If you want to start the event condition name with the prefix "in", ensure that the name is enclosed within double quotes.
- TYPE
- Specify the type of event.
- orchestration
eventsSpecify the orchestration event plug-in with event type separated by a forward slash (/).
“orchestrationEvents/orchestration event type”The different types of orchestration events are:- JobStatusChangeEvent
- JobLateEvent
- JobStreamStatusChangeEvent
- JobStreamLateEvent
- JobStreamCompletedEvent
- WorkstationStatusChangeEvent
For more information on orchestration event types, see Orchestration events.
- File eventsSpecify the file event with the event type separated by a forward slash (/).
“FileMonitor/File_monitor_type”The type of file events are:- FileCreated
- ModificationCompleted
- FileDeleted
